HUNTER GORDON sold $687K of LFUS

HUNTER GORDON sold 1,432 shares of LITTELFUSE INC /DE (LFUS) at $480.00 ($0.69M total) on 2026-06-15.

Why Littelfuse (LFUS) Stock Is Trading Up Today

Littelfuse (NASDAQ: LFUS) shares rose about 5.4% after the company reported Q2 results above analyst expectations. Revenue was $738.8 million, up 20.4% year over year and 5.4% ahead of estimates. Adjusted EPS was $4.19, 10.7% above consensus, with operating margin improving to 16.2% from 15.1%.
